WebApr 10, 2024 · Athena is the Greek goddess of wisdom, war, and crafts. She is often depicted as a strong and strategic warrior, but also as a wise and nurturing protector. Her symbols include the owl, the olive tree, and the aegis, a shield with the head of Medusa on it. Athena is well-known as a virgin goddess. Despite this, however, the Athenians believed that she had a child. Erichthonius was a founding king of Athens who, according to legend, was adopted by Athena because she was the cause of his birth.
